Transaction 195cea36b6a84f6982dab33042e3c7d60bc122c2ec632e18cd25aa9306fa698e
1 Input
1 Output
-
195cea36b6a84f6982dab33042e3c7d60bc122c2ec632e18cd25aa9306fa698e:0
- value
- 5247742
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83c362db11083130022dfb5f40c890b85dd65942 OP_EQUAL
- address
- 3DhiWLmPgtmQDJ9J94qUHCpuxqD76GphuG